An Act relative to student mental health
This bill requires public schools (grades 6-12) and colleges/universities to include the 988 Suicide and Crisis Lifeline phone and text number on all new or replacement student ID cards. It directly affects schools and higher education institutions that issue student IDs, mandating the inclusion of this lifeline contact information. The requirement applies to IDs issued on or after July 1, 2025, with existing non-compliant cards allowed to be used until depleted. The law aims to make crisis support more accessible to students by integrating it into routine student identification.
